Toward a higher codimensional Ueda theory
Abstract
Ueda's theory is a theory on a flatness criterion around a smooth hypersurface of a certain type of topologically trivial holomorphic line bundles. We propose a codimension two analogue of Ueda's theory. As an application, we give a sufficient condition for the anti-canonical bundle of the blow-up of the three dimensional projective space at $8$ points to be non semi-ample however admit a smooth Hermitian metric with semi-positive curvature.
